The versatility of Ethylene Glycol as an intermediate stems from its two hydroxyl groups, which can readily undergo various reactions, including oxidation, esterification, and etherification. One of the significant applications is in the production of glyoxal, a dialdehyde used in textile finishing, paper manufacturing, and as a cross-linking agent. EG is also a precursor for oxalic acid, a dicarboxylic acid used in cleaning agents, dyeing processes, and as a reducing agent. Furthermore, EG plays a role in the synthesis of various plasticizers, solvents, and polyurethane components.
